Specific Heat Ratio

The Specific Heat Ratio of the gas mixture can be found by calculating the weighted average utilizing the mole ratio of the mixture and the known specific heat ratio for each type of gas present.

CO2 (Carbon Dioxide): 1.289 N2 (Nitrogen): 1.4

H2S (Hydrogen Sulfide): 1.32 C1H4 (Methane): 1.304

C2H6 (Ethane): 1.187 C3H8 (Propane): 1.130

C4H10 (Butane): 1.094 C5H12 (Pentane): 1.070

C6H14 (Hexane): 1.060 C7H16 (Heptane): 1.050

C8H18 (Octane): 1.050
